    Hi everyone. I COMMEND you for your great resilience and patience. You have bolstered my hope for the past months.

    My timeline is as follows:
    July 15: package (G 1145, I130, I130A, G325A, I485, I94, I797-Waiver, DS2019, I864-WW2, I-9 employment, 15 pix, I765) mailed through USPS to Chicago Lockbox

    July 18: USCIS received as per USPS tracking

    July 26: received text message and email confirmation from USCIS confirming receipt


    August 2: received actual receipts (3) from USCIS cases sent to Missouri (NBC/MSC).

    August 8: Received actual biometrics notice

    August 15: Biometrics done on date for Application Support Center (ASC), Florida.

    August 23: I485 online notice ready to be scheduled for an interview

    So I called USCIS around Sept 20. I was told it is to early for me to submit a case inquiry. However, she said my case is being processed. I think she just gave a pat on the shoulder, pity response , smile.

    OCT 3 will be 75 days since mailed application. If no updates have been received by then I will try online case inquiry.

    My distress in waiting is pretty much the same like everyone, needing to work and to renew driver's license?

    Any July filers got EAD?

      Once I took all USCIS receipts, hubby's USpassport, my birth certificate, expired DL, J1visa, marriage cert, I-94, DS 2019 to the DMV, Key Largo ( I called before). The process was moving smoothly. I did eye test, got the picture taken and held out my debit card. Then they somehow got information on their screen from immigration, these offices are all connected, that on the system I was still under J1 visa (exp. 6/30 in passport). So, I left without the one year D. license. Either ways they wouldn't have placed my married name on it without EAD and an updated SSN. I was disappointed. Now decided I better wait on EAD, update SSN then DL.

        I did go there too, but since after the marriage I moved to another state, they did not want to give me the license. At that point all my package was submitted, but the old i-20 was freshly expired. I do believe they would have given me a temporary one if I had stayed in the state my license was issued. I know cases when they give you temporary extension based on the Immi notice receipts. Good luck waiting! Do not forget to submit the inquiry after 75th day!

              I did the online inquiry on Oct 3. (DAY 75). PD July 18. An automated message said they will respond by Oct 25. However, today, Oct 6. I called Uscis to ask a question related to why I am still in J1 status and was told that they usually send an update on EAD as it gets closer to 90 days. That is pretty much what I notice in people's timeline here too. She also said if I haven't received an update by day 90 I am to call. So 10 or 12 days to go and the clock goes ding-dong, ding-dong, ding-dong
